Bethiah Vickery Robins 1760–1850 – Genealogical Records

Birth Date: 30 November 1760

Birth Location: Lexington, Davidson County, North Carolina, United States of America

Death Date: 8 December 1850

Death Location: Decatur County, Indiana, United States of America

Father: Marmaduke Vickery

Mother: Elizabeth Nations

Spouse(s):

Children(s):

In 1760, Bethiah Vickery Robins entered the world in Lexington, Davidson County, North Carolina, United States of America, born to Marmaduke Vickery And Elizabeth Twin Sharp Swaim Vickery Nations. Bethiah Vickery Robins passed away in 1850 in Decatur County, Indiana, United States of America.
